3AXD50001013349 ABB: The E530 servo drive is a general-purpose servo drive. The drive has two variants, pulse train input (E530-PT) variant and EtherCAT (E530-EC) variant. The E530-PT servo drive supports the pulse train input, analog input and Modbus TCP/IP protocol, while the E530-EC servo drive supports the EtherCAT ptotocol. The flexible communication protocol ensures the connectivity between the drive and controller.

Begin by confirming the E530-EC variant is used for EtherCAT, power the unit with the appropriate LV AC supply, and mount on a suitable enclosure. Connect the servo motor to the drive outputs, then attach the drive to the EtherCAT master via the fieldbus. Configure network addresses, enable safety interlocks, and perform a basic parameterization (motor rating, direction, and limits) before running a test trajectory. Use ABB’s configuration guide and verify proper wiring to minimize commissioning time and assure system stability.
